NAACP MEMBERSHIP DRIVE 10,000 NEW MEMBERS


Dear Laity, Pastors, and Clergy of the Second Episcopal District,


Members of the Second Episcopal District of the African Methodist Episcopal Church are excited about the NAACP Membership Drive Initiative introduced to the District by the District and Conference Lay Organization Leadership by Rev. Kim Moss and President Matthew Douglas during the Planning Meeting/Summer Summit held in Greensboro, North Carolina, Monday, July 11 through Thursday, July 14, 2022.


Bishop James L. Davis tasked the Laity Leadership for the District and Conferences to lead the District to enroll 10,000 NEW NAACP MEMBERS BY OCTOBER 2022. Every member of the District is asked to participate -- Presiding Elders, Pastors, Clergy, Component Leaders, Laity, Young Adults, and Youth. Your support is needed no matter what level you represent in our Great Zion!


Each presiding elder is asked to encourage active engagement and participation from all pastors in their districts. Pastors are asked to establish opportunities at least two Sundays of each month through October 2022 for actual enrollment. All church leaders should seek to enroll memberships from all their component organizations. And at the core of the initiative lies the local laity membership, who are asked to be the church's foot soldiers by enrolling family members, neighbors, co-workers, and other social affiliates as members of the NAACP.
